How our sorting works

The order in which job vacancies are displayed is determined by a composite score based on the following factors:

  • Keyword Relevance: How well your search terms match the vacancy details. We prioritize matches found in the job title, followed by job requirements, location names, and educational levels. Matches within general employer information or the organization's name carry a lower weight.
  • Commercial Prioritization (Premium Jobs): Vacancies paid for by employers ('Premium' or 'Sponsored') receive a ranking boost and will appear higher in the search results.
  • Recency (Date Relevance): Newer vacancies are prioritized. The relevance score of a vacancy is reduced by half once the posting is older than 30 days.
  • Proximity (Distance Relevance): Vacancies located closer to your search location are ranked higher. For vacancies located more than 30 km from the search center, the relevance score is halved.
The final ranking is established by multiplying all these individual factors to calculate the total relevance score.

    Job description

    Technical Consultant  

    About Verelogic IT Solutions  

    Verelogic IT Solutions is a leading provider of IT services and products, delivering innovative, tailored solutions to organisations of all sizes. Our expertise spans managed IT services, cloud computing, cybersecurity, and more-helping clients stay secure, resilient, and at the forefront of technology. We take a customer-focused approach and build trusted, long-term partnerships that support measurable business outcomes. 

    Role Overview 

    We are seeking a Technical Consultant to join Verelogic IT Solutions. The successful candidate will play a key role in delivering a range of client projects, from discovery through to implementation, while supporting the ongoing delivery of services to our customers. 

    Key Responsibilities:  

    Collaborate with the IT Solutions team to deliver client projects, including infrastructure assessments, solution design, and implementation. 

    Support requirements gathering and technical discovery workshops, translating business needs into clear technical deliverables. 

    Design, configure, and implement solutions across on-premises and cloud environments in line with agreed architecture and best practice. 

    Provide technical troubleshooting and root-cause analysis, escalating and coordinating with internal teams and third-party vendors as required. 

    Produce high-quality technical documentation, including designs, implementation plans, runbooks, and handover materials. 

    Communicate progress, risks, and dependencies clearly to stakeholders, contributing to project plans and status reporting. 

    Apply security-first principles and relevant standards, ensuring solutions are compliant, resilient, and aligned with client policies. 

    Contribute to continuous improvement by sharing knowledge, developing reusable assets, and supporting junior team members where appropriate. 

    Qualifications/Skills: 

    A minimum of 2 years' experience in backend engineering, AI automation, or complex systems integration 

    Strong proficiency in Python and/or JavaScript 

    Experience developing internal tools or developer platforms 

    Strong data-handling capability, including SQL, data structures, and ETL concepts 

    Excellent attention to detail, with the ability to provide clear, concise technical feedback on complex system behaviour 

    Proven experience in a client-facing technical role, with the ability to explain complex concepts to non-technical stakeholders 

    Strong troubleshooting skills across Windows Server and desktop environments; Linux experience is an advantage 

    Solid understanding of networking fundamentals (TCP/IP, DNS, DHCP, VLANs, VPNs, routing and switching) 

    Experience with Microsoft 365 and cloud services (e.g., Azure, Entra ID/Azure AD, Intune, Exchange Online, SharePoint) 

    Familiarity with automation and tooling such as PowerShell,  Azure DevOps/Git, and monitoring/management platforms 

    Ability to manage workload across multiple projects, prioritising effectively and working to agreed timelines and budgets 

    Understanding of IT service management and change control practices (ITIL knowledge desirable) 

    Relevant certifications are desirable (e.g., Microsoft Azure/M365, CompTIA Network+/Security+, Cisco, ITIL)
